This calculator converts the erg, the CGS (centimetre-gram-second) unit of energy, into the units you actually work with day to day, and back again. Ergs are vanishingly small, about the kinetic energy of a mosquito in flight, so you will mostly meet them in older physics texts, astrophysics papers quoting stellar output in erg per second, or particle physics literature that still mixes CGS and SI units. Worked Example: 1 Joule in Ergs

Input: 1 joule (J)

Ergs = 1 J x 10,000,000 = 10,000,000 ergs (1 x 107 erg)

Kilojoules = 1 J / 1,000 = 0.001 kJ

Calories = 1 J / 4.184 = 0.239006 cal

BTU = 1 J / 1,055.06 = 0.00094782 BTU

Kilowatt-hours = 1 J / 3,600,000 = 2.7778 x 10-7 kWh

Electron volts = 1 J / 1.60218 x 10-19 = 6.2415 x 1018 eV

What Is an Erg?

The erg is the unit of energy (or work) in the CGS (centimetre-gram-second) system of units. It is defined as the work done by a force of one dyne acting through a distance of one centimetre. The name comes from the Greek word ergon, meaning work.

One erg is an extremely small amount of energy. To put it in perspective: one joule equals exactly 10,000,000 ergs (107 erg), and one erg equals 0.0000001 joules (10-7 J). A single erg is roughly the kinetic energy of a flying mosquito.

Erg Conversion Formula

All erg conversions are based on the exact relationship between the erg and the joule:

1 erg = 10-7 J (exactly)

From this, all other conversions follow by applying the standard SI and non-SI energy conversion factors:

To convert from ergs to...Multiply ergs byExample: 1 erg =
Joules (J)1 x 10-71 x 10-7 J
Kilojoules (kJ)1 x 10-101 x 10-10 kJ
Calories, thermochemical (cal)2.39006 x 10-82.39006 x 10-8 cal
Kilocalories (kcal)2.39006 x 10-112.39006 x 10-11 kcal
BTU (British Thermal Unit)9.47817 x 10-119.47817 x 10-11 BTU
Watt-hours (Wh)2.77778 x 10-112.77778 x 10-11 Wh
Kilowatt-hours (kWh)2.77778 x 10-142.77778 x 10-14 kWh
Electron volts (eV)6.24151 x 10116.24151 x 1011 eV
Foot-pounds (ft-lb)7.37562 x 10-87.37562 x 10-8 ft-lb

Erg vs Joule: Key Comparison

The joule is 10 million times larger than the erg. Both measure the same physical quantity (energy or work), but they arise from different base unit systems:

Because 1 metre = 100 cm and 1 kilogram = 1,000 g, the ratio works out as: 1 J = 1 kg m2 s-2 = 1,000 g x (100 cm)2 s-2 = 1,000 x 10,000 g cm2 s-2 = 107 erg.

Sources and method: Conversion factor 1 erg = 10-7 J is exact by SI definition (BIPM). Calorie conversion uses the thermochemical calorie: 1 cal = 4.184 J exactly (ISO 31-4). BTU conversion: 1 BTU = 1,055.05585262 J (ISO 31-4). Electron volt: 1 eV = 1.602176634 x 10-19 J (CODATA 2018 exact value). Foot-pound: 1 ft-lb = 1.3558179483314 J.

This calculator provides exact conversions based on defined SI relationships. For scientific publications, always state which calorie definition you are using (thermochemical, international table, or 15-degree), as they differ slightly.
